Local Tree Conditions in Fremont
The birthplace of Gerber baby food, Fremont wraps around Fremont Lake, and its trees are the mature oaks, maples, and white pines over the cottages and year-round homes, giving way to farm-country windbreaks and open shade trees beyond the water.
We handle both worlds here — careful lakeside rigging on the tight, soft-soiled shoreline lots, and efficient farm-property removals and windbreak clearing on the surrounding acreage. Dead-ash work along the roads and storm cleanup after wind events round out the season, and we clean up completely afterward.
